您的位置:首页 > 其它

mybatis分页插件PageHelper的使用

2016-07-09 21:56 916 查看
1、添加jar包

<dependency>
<groupId>com.github.pagehelper</groupId>
<artifactId>pagehelper</artifactId>
<version>4.1.5</version>
</dependency>


2、后台分页

int pageNum = 1;
int pageSize= 10;
int topN = 3;
//获取第1页,10条内容,默认查询总数count
PageHelper.startPage(pageNum , pageSize);
List<Blog> list =blogServiceImpl.getList();
PageInfo page = new PageInfo(list);
Map<String, Object> map = new HashMap<String, Object>();
map.put("page",page);
map.put("list",list);


3、分页排序

PageHelper.startPage(pageNum , pageSize);
PageHelper.orderBy("blog_ID desc");


注意数据库中必须存在列“blog_ID”

注:Page的属性

private int pageNum;
private int pageSize;
private int startRow;
private int endRow;
private long total;
private int pages;
private List<E> result;
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  mybatis 分页